The History of Cadernos
The concept of the notebook dates back to ancient civilizations, where various forms of writing surfaces were utilized, such as clay tablets in Mesopotamia and papyrus scrolls in ancient Egypt. The modern notebook, as we know it today, emerged in the 19th century with the advent of mass production techniques.
Cadernos became popular in school settings, allowing students to take notes, sketch ideas, and organize their thoughts. Over time, the design and functionality of notebooks evolved, giving rise to various styles tailored to different needs.
Types of Cadernos
Cadernos come in a myriad of formats, each serving specific purposes:
-
Spiral-Bound Cadernos: These are flexible and can be opened flat, making them ideal for note-taking and sketching. They are particularly popular among students for their ease of use.
-
Hardcover Cadernos: These sturdy notebooks offer durability, making them perfect for professional settings or extensive writing projects. Their protective covers ensure that notes remain intact over time.
-
Bullet Journals: A thriving trend among creatives, bullet journals combine the concept of a planner, diary, and sketchbook. Users can personalize their layouts, making them effective for goal tracking, habit formation, and creative endeavors.
-
Graph and Dot Grid Cadernos: These notebooks feature a grid pattern, which is perfect for architects, designers, and data analysts who require precision in their drawings, sketches, or calculations.
-
Digital Cadernos: With advancements in technology, digital cadernos enable users to take notes using apps on tablets or smartphones. These often come with features like handwriting recognition and cloud synchronization, allowing for seamless organization.
The Role of Cadernos in Education
In educational settings, cadernos are fundamental tools for students ranging from primary schools to universities. They serve multiple purposes, including:
-
Note-Taking: Students can capture lectures, discussions, and important concepts in a structured manner, aiding in retention and study.
-
Creative Expression: Cadernos allow for freeform sketching, doodling, and brainstorming, providing an outlet for creativity alongside academic responsibilities.
-
Organization: Many students utilize different cadernos for various subjects, enabling better organization of notes and materials.
The Professional Utility of Cadernos
Professionals in various fields utilize cadernos for their versatility:
-
Idea Capture: In meetings and brainstorming sessions, jotting down ideas quickly can lead to innovation and collaboration.
-
Project Planning: Many professionals use cadernos for outlining project timelines, strategies, and tasks, providing a tangible way to track progress.
-
Creative Work: Writers and artists frequently invest in high-quality cadernos, ideal for drafting, sketching, and refining their craft.
Creative Uses of Cadernos
Cadernos are not just for students and professionals; they also serve as blank canvases for anyone wishing to express themselves:
-
Journaling: Many find solace in maintaining a journal, using cadernos to document their daily lives, thoughts, and emotions.
-
Art Journals: Artists often use cadernos for mixed media, combining drawings, paintings, and written reflections in a single place.
-
Vision Boards: Cadernos can be transformed into visual collections of goals, dreams, and inspirations, allowing individuals to manifest their aspirations creatively.
